k3000Thinking about selling my guitar amp and switching to running my Boss GT-6 into a keyboard amp (or two). Right now the Behringer K3000FX or the Roland KC350 are the  leading contenders. Sorta leaning towards the Roland because a) I don’t know why I’d need 300 watts of guitar and b) I know Behringer stuff will eventually turn to dust in my hands.

DBL documents the switch from tubes to digital on his blog. Boss GT8 (although he used to have a Vox Tonelab) and amps Traynor K4 and Yamaha StagePAS (depending on venue size) the final rig. And I think he uses a Boss RC50 looper as well.

He’s pretty particular and gives a sound argument.
